Ebay doe nothing in terms of actually forcing sellers to honor auction prices. All they do is ban them from selling any other items, but all the seller has to do is setup a new account. I've dealt with sellers refusing to sell items for the final auction price and it's always ended with the seller walking away with barely a slap on the wrist.
